Global Thyristor Controlled Series Capacitor TCSC Market

Key Market Insights

Global Thyristor Controlled Series Capacitor TCSC Market is projected to grow from USD 0.38 Billion in 2025 to USD 0.72 Billion by 2035, reflecting a compound annual growth rate of 8.6% from 2026 through 2035. This market encompasses the design, manufacturing, and deployment of TCSC systems, which are crucial for enhancing power transmission grid stability, increasing power transfer capability, and mitigating power oscillations. The primary drivers fueling this expansion include the global increase in electricity demand, the ongoing modernization and expansion of aging grid infrastructure, and the growing integration of renewable energy sources into the grid, which necessitates advanced power quality and stability solutions. Furthermore, governmental initiatives and regulatory mandates promoting grid reliability and efficiency are significantly contributing to market growth.

What is Thyristor Controlled Series Capacitor TCSC?

Thyristor Controlled Series Capacitor TCSC is a FACTS Flexible AC Transmission System device. It utilizes thyristors to rapidly and continuously control the reactive power compensation provided by a series capacitor in a transmission line. By adjusting the firing angle of the thyristors, the effective impedance of the series capacitor can be varied. This allows for dynamic control of power flow, damping of power oscillations, and improved transient stability in the electrical grid. TCSC enhances the transmission capacity and operational flexibility of power systems by mitigating issues like voltage instability and loop flows, leading to more efficient and reliable power delivery.

Which component type is fundamental to the functionality of TCSC systems?

The Thyristor component is fundamental to the operational capability of Thyristor Controlled Series Capacitor systems. As the core semiconductor switching device, thyristors enable the rapid and precise control of the series capacitor's impedance. This allows for dynamic adjustments in power flow, voltage levels, and stability, making the thyristor an indispensable element for the fast response and flexible performance inherent to TCSC technology.

Impact of Geopolitical and Macroeconomic Factors

Geopolitically, supply chain disruptions from trade tensions or conflicts in critical rare earth producing regions will significantly impact TCSC market stability. Geopolitical alliances and sanctions regarding technology transfer can limit access to advanced manufacturing processes for sophisticated thyristors, affecting market competitiveness and innovation. Energy grid modernization efforts driven by climate change policies will accelerate TCSC adoption, but regional political instability could delay project implementation.

Macroeconomically, fluctuating commodity prices, particularly for copper and steel, will directly influence TCSC production costs and pricing strategies. Inflationary pressures and interest rate hikes could dampen utility capital expenditures on grid infrastructure, slowing market growth. Conversely, government stimulus packages for renewable energy integration and grid resilience will provide substantial tailwinds for the TCSC market. Exchange rate volatility will affect international trade and procurement.
